Comment télécharger le firmware officiel d’un smartphone SAMSUNG sans se salir les mains ?

samsung
Dernière mise a jour 10 Nov 2022 a 07:28 am

Bah voilà c’est la question, que je me suis posée après avoir un peu trop bidouillé un smartphone Samsung (S7). Comment faire pour restaurer le firmware d’origine? Oui en ce moment , je prépare une série de tutos pour installer LineageOS sur des portables d’occasion ou reconditionnés. Et du coup, j’ai besoin pour mes démos de pouvoir revenir en arrière en cas de mauvaises manip ou de pouvoir repartir sur des bases saines. Et le mieux dans ce cas là c’est de pouvoir restaurer la Rom d’origine.

Le problème, c’est que pour la récupérer il faut créer un compte samsung ou alors tenter de récupérer l’archive sur des sites douteux qui en plus ne proposent pas forcément la version du firmware de ton pays.
Du coup, à force de recherches sur l’excellent forum xda , je suis tombé sur un petit projet qui te permet de récupérer la fameuse ROM d’origine de ton smartphone SAMSUNG

Télécharger le firmware depuis un pc linux:

avec samloader -> dépôt officiel ici

1- Pour l’installer :

git clone https://github.com/nlscc/samloader
cd samloader ; pip3 install .

2- Vérifier que le firmware est téléchargeable et récupérer son nom de version:

par exemple pour un samsung S7:

samloader -m SM-G930F -r XEF checkupdate

-m nom du modèle (pour trouver le tien vois ici)
-r nom de la région (CSC)

CSC= country code software -> mettre XEF pour la France
pour trouver code région voir ici

Donc cette commande te renvoie les numéros de version de firmwares qui correspondent à ton modèle de samsung. Pour un samsung S7 , la commande me renvoie ça:

G930FXXU8EVG3/G930FXEF8ETI3/G930FXXU8ETI2/G930FXXU8EVG3

3- Télécharger le firmware:

samloader -m SM-G930F -r XEF download -v G930FXXU8ETI2/G930FXEF8ETI3/G930FXXU8ETI2/G930FXXU8ETI2 -O .

4- Déchiffrer le fichier enc4 et obtenir le zip:

usage: samloader decrypt [-h] -v FW_VER [-V {2,4}] -i IN_FILE -o OUT_FILE

ce qui donne dans notre cas pour le firmware d’un S7:
samloader -m SM-G930F -r XEF decrypt -v G930FXXU8ETI2/G930FXEF8ETI3/G930FXXU8ETI2/G930FXXU8ETI2 -V 4 -i SM-G930F_1_20220808115710_oy4x7o12s4_fac.zip.enc4 -o SM-G930F_1_20220808115710_oy4x7o12s4_fac.zip

5- Dézipper l’archive:
unzip SM-G930F_1_20220808115710_oy4x7o12s4_fac.zip

Et sous windows ?

Si vraiment tu ne peux pas faire autrement et que Windows est le seul système d’exploitation dont tu disposes, il est possible de télécharger le firmware Samsung avec l’application Frija.
Frija a remplacé l’ancien soft réputé « samfirm ». Tu bénéficieras d’une belle interface graphique

Frija est téléchargeable sur xda ici

Voici à quoi il ressemble:


liens utiles:
https://samfrew.com/
https://github.com/zacharee/SamloaderKotlin/releases
https://www.xda-developers.com/samloader-download-updates-samsung-galaxy/

3 commentaires sur Comment télécharger le firmware officiel d’un smartphone SAMSUNG sans se salir les mains ?

  1. ah mince la presbytie? …bon ok vanne pourrie 🙂
    non plus sérieusement , ya pas de problèmes particuliers pour flasher un S7 avec lineageOS ou /e.
    Juste faire les étapes dans le bon ordre

Leave a Reply

Votre adresse de messagerie ne sera pas publiée.


*